Pb(Cr₂O₇)₂

Molar mass of each element:

Pb = 207

Cr = 52

O = 16

now solve:

207 + ( 52 * 2 + 16 * 7 ) * 2

207 + ( 216 ) * 2

207 + 432

639 g
